syoyoさんのページでやっているAO benchのpython版を作ってみました。 pythonまだ勉強し始めたばかりなので勉強がてら書いてみました。 多分もっとスマートな書き方があると思います。 肝心な時間は計っていません… 追記: 時間計ってみました。 OS : Mac OS X 10.5.6 CPU : 2.4 GHz Intel Core 2 Duo Time : 207.3 seconds 実行コマンドは import ao ao.ao("c:/tmp/ao.ppm") 追記: ソースこちらにも追加してみました。 ソースコード # ao.py # a porting project "aobench" by syoyo to Python import math import random import time WIDTH = 256 HEIGHT = 256 NSUBSAM